Mantin Takes from Altman

Level 5 : 200/400, 400 ante
Mitchell Mantin
Mitchell Mantin

Brian Altman raised to 900 from under the gun and four players called. They went five handed to the {q-Spades}{8-Hearts}{4-Clubs} flop and the action checked around.

The turn was the {4-Spades} and the Altman fired out a bet of 2,000. Mitchell Mantin called and the player on the button called.

The {5-Spades} completed the board and Altman bet 3,500. Mantin called and the player on the button quickly folded. "I have a flush" said Mantin turning over {j-Spades}{9-Spades} and Altman fired his hand into the muck.

Mock and Salimbene Back at Borgata

Level 4 : 200/300, 300 ante
David Mock & Nick Salimbene
David Mock & Nick Salimbene

David Mock and Nick Salimbene shared the felt on the final table of the 2018 Spring Poker Open Championship final table, which was live streamed online for the world to watch.

Mock was eliminated fifth ($70,480) and Salimbene made it to third place ($113,272). Almedin Imsirovic was the eventual winner ($246,066) that year.

Best Smiles in Poker

Level 4 : 200/300, 300 ante
David Jackson & Shawn Cunix
David Jackson & Shawn Cunix

David Jackson and Shawn Cunix are seated next to each other and have a couple of the best smiles in poker. Jackson won two Borgata Open Championship titles last year (Spring and Fall) and also won two events during the Fall Poker Open (Saturday Series and Championship). He's the only player in Borgata history to accomplish both of those things!

Shawn Cunix is a rare sight at Borgata, only flying in for the big events, but no matter where he is or what he's doing, he's always got a smile on his face, win or lose, but more than $2.2 million in tournament earnings helps. McKeehen Eliminated by Hemingway

Level 4 : 200/300, 300 ante
Joe McKeehen
Joe McKeehen

The player in the middle position raised to 1,200 and Jared Hemingway three-bet to 4,000. Action folded to Joe McKeehen in the big blind who shoved. The initial raiser folded but Hemingway made the call with the bigger stack.

Joe McKeehen: {7-Hearts}{7-Diamonds}
Jared Hemingway: {a-Clubs}{k-Spades}

The board ran out {k-Diamonds}{4-Hearts}{j-Hearts}{3-Clubs}{4-Diamonds} for Hemingway to hit the flop for the higher pair and improve to two pair to send McKeehen to the cashier to reenter.
